收藏
回答

scroll-view的bindscrolltoupper无法触发

框架类型 API/组件名称 终端类型 操作系统 微信版本 基础库版本
小程序 scroll-view 客户端 Android 6.6.3 1.9.91

我想使用scroll-view实现页面内列表的下拉刷新(我没有使用页面的onPullDownRefresh


我的代码在ios上正常,在安卓(红米)上bindscrolltoupper事件不会被触发,也不会出现弹性下拉


wxml:

<scroll-view scroll-y="true" class="flexbox meetinglist" catchscrolltoupper="onScrolltoupper" upper-threshold="-48" >

    <view class='flexbox noMeetinglist' >

        <image  src='/assets/images/noData.png'></image>

        <view style='text-align:center'>暂无会议</view>

    </view>

</scroll-view>


js:

onScrolltoupper(){

this.triggerEvent('scrolltoupper');

},


回答关注问题邀请回答
收藏

4 个回答

  • 我会好好的
    我会好好的
    2020-05-28

    scroll-view的bindscrolltoupper无法触发

    2020-05-28
    有用
    回复
  • 张劲
    张劲
    2018-05-03

    我现在已经放弃用scroll-view了。体验太差了。下拉的体验在android下没眼睛看。已经改用enablePullDownRefresh。。

    2018-05-03
    有用
    回复
  • 2018-04-19

    scroll-view, IOS 正常,android 华为不可以,

    bindscrolltoupper 不触发

    基础库版本 1.6.8

    2018-04-19
    有用
    回复
  • 张劲
    张劲
    2018-04-10

    我也遇到了同样的问题。

    bindscrolltolower可以触发。但是bindscrolltoupper无法触发。

    2018-04-10
    有用
    回复
登录 后发表内容